Colin Killins Obituary

Colin Maurice Killins, 56, of Clairton PA, was born October 29, 1965, in McKeesport, PA. He was the beloved son of the late Ernest Sterling and Lillian Killins, who affectionately dubbed him “CoCo” when he was a baby.

 He graduated from Clairton High School. After graduation, Colin worked in several roles at Red Lobster over a 10-year period, followed by training to obtain a CDL and a variety of short-term positions. Most recently he worked as a security guard with both Security Service for 3 years and Clairton Education Center for the last 2 years.

CoCo was a true sports enthusiast and a die-hard Steelers fan! He played high school baseball as well as football until a shoulder injury; he later played baseball with the 88’s and participated in a bowling league. He enjoyed watching all sports – football, basketball, baseball, and hockey. CoCo loved music and was usually tuned to oldies but goodies, he played video games, loved discovering the latest gadgets, he enjoyed lifting weights and the calming effect of fishing. Most of all he enjoyed spending time with his children, from building a snow igloo in the yard following a snowstorm when they were children to taking them bowling and fishing as adults. He remained a kid at heart; so, it’s no surprise that this October baby’s favorite holiday was Halloween, and he enjoyed dressing in costume and visiting the scariest haunted houses.

Colin departed this life on January 7, 2022, at his home. He was preceded in death by his mother, Lillian Killins, father, Ernest Sterling, and grandmother Ruby Lee Major who raised him.  

Colin is survived by his loving children; son, Colin Maurice Killins Jr. of Clairton, PA daughter, Chandler Rose Killins of West Mifflin, PA; previous wife, Kamille Bowman of West Mifflin, PA; beloved nieces Sharon Sterling and Robin Sterling; aunts, uncle, cousins, nieces, nephews, extended family, and friends.
